FAQs about hotels in Dallas
On average, 3-star hotels in Dallas cost $121 per night, and 4-star hotels in Dallas are $230 per night. If you're looking for something really special, a 5-star hotel in Dallas can be found for $407 per night, on average (based on Booking.com prices).
The average price per night for a 3-star hotel in Dallas this weekend is $183 or, for a 4-star hotel, $285. Looking for something even fancier? 5-star hotels in Dallas for this weekend cost around $574 per night, on average (based on Booking.com prices).
On average, it costs $168 per night to book a 3-star hotel in Dallas for tonight. You'll pay around $305 if you choose to stay in a 4-star hotel tonight, while a 5-star hotel in Dallas will cost around $456, on average (based on Booking.com prices).

We were here for the total eclipse and JFK museum.
We were here for the total eclipse and JFK museum. Both were fabulous!
Weather cooperated and our viewing of eclipse was unbelievable. Don't miss 6th Floor JFK Museum and Dealy Plaza. Transportation on tram system was very convenient and affordable. Flew into Love Field which is closer to uptown and downtown events. Notable restaurants; El Fenix for Tex-Mex... Black Tap for burgers.
